Jan Fry

On 7 February 2005, Jan Fry from Parentline Plus participated in a live online Question & Answer session here on ParentsCentre on the subject of sex and relationship education for pre-teens and teens.

Jan answered your questions on what can be a sensitive and difficult subject to tackle with children, covering areas for teenagers including sexuality, contraception, sexually transmitted diseases, the related dangers of drugs and alcohol and how to set boundaries. For pre-teens, she gave advice and support on issues such as puberty and self-confidence.

The main issue for sex and relationship education for children is communication, and Jan explained some of the key points included in Parentline Plus's 'Time to talk' campaign, which gives advice on how, why and when you need to approach your child.
